Poor sound inside and out. But not in quality but the mix is not done well. The problem is the engines. You don’t hear much of your engines in the cockpit in a DC9/MD80 which is correct. They are far back behind the cockpit, in flight wind noices are much stronger. But that is not the whole truth. In 2000 I was on a student exchange in the USA and when we flew back to Minneapolis to catch the plane back to Europe the captain happened to be the uncle of my exchange student and the aircraft was a North West DC-9, I think a -32. Thanks to this cooincidence I ended up on the jumpseat. The airplane was a bit shorter than the -82 but the effect was the same: In flight above ~250 kts the engines were not audible at all. But they were clearly audible on the ground and all above during takeoff and approach. Not necessarily via the direct line and the air but the airframe transmitted the sound very well, it was an intense buzzing sound that changed in pitch and intensity when they moved the throttles. All this is missing in the Leonardo MD82 and they insist on the opinion that the engines would not be heard.
